排序
程序員要學java還是c 兩種語言學習優先級建議
我建議程序員先學習java,再學習c語言。1.java適合初學者,應用廣泛,學習曲線平緩,具有自動垃圾回收和豐富的生態系統。2.c語言基礎且強大,但復雜性高,適合掌握基礎后學習,強調內存管理和系...
python中int是什么 python整數類型int的范圍和特性
python中的int是整數類型,可以表示任意大的整數。1) 基于任意精度算術,動態分配內存;2) 使用大整數可能導致性能下降;3) 整數運算會自動進行類型轉換;4) 可使用numpy庫中的固定范圍整數類型...
c語言中bon是什么意思 bon在c語言中的變量命名解析
'bon'在c語言中可以用作變量名,但為了提高代碼的可讀性和維護性,建議選擇更有描述性的名字,并避免與已有定義沖突。 在C語言中,'bon'本身并沒有特定的含義。它只是一個普通的標識符,可以用...
Linux readdir怎樣支持遞歸遍歷
在Linux系統里,readdir函數并未內置遞歸遍歷目錄的功能。它的主要作用是獲取指定目錄內的文件及子目錄信息。若要完成遞歸遍歷,則需自行構建遞歸函數來達成目標。 以下為一段采用C語言編寫的遞...
temp在c語言中代表什么 temp在c語言中的臨時變量用途
在c語言中,temp通常指的是臨時變量,主要用于交換變量值和中間計算。1.交換變量值:int a=5; int b=10; int temp=a; a=b; b=temp。2.中間計算:float x=2.0; float y=3.0; float temp=x*y; flo...
python中split是什么意思 python字符串分割函數解析
在python中,split函數用于將字符串按指定分隔符分割成列表。1. 基本用法:usernames.split(',')將逗號分隔的用戶名轉換為列表。2. 使用maxsplit參數:sentence.split(' ', 3)限制分割次數。3. ...
Debian如何處理僵尸進程
在Debian操作系統里,處理僵尸進程的方式如下: 1. 明確僵尸進程的概念 概念解析:僵尸進程指的是那些已經完成執行卻未被其父進程回收資源的進程。 狀態標識:僵尸進程的狀態標記為Z(Zombie)...
c語言中le是什么意思 le在c語言中的邏輯判斷用法
在c語言中,'le'不是標準關鍵字或運算符,可能是指'小于或等于',用 在C語言中,le并不是一個標準的關鍵字或運算符,可能是你看到的某個縮寫或特定上下文中的用法。不過,我猜測你可能是想問關...
Linux進程控制:如何優雅地終止僵尸進程
在linux操作系統中,僵尸進程指的是那些已經完成了執行但仍未被其父進程回收資源的進程。為了妥善處理僵尸進程,可以按照以下方法操作: 1. 探索僵尸進程 首先,你需要定位系統內存在的僵尸進程...
Linux進程如何管理內存資源
在linux操作系統中,內存管理是一項復雜的任務,涉及眾多組件與機制。以下為若干核心的內存管理要點: 1. 虛擬內存體系 Linux運用虛擬內存系統來操控進程內存。每位進程都擁有獨立的虛擬地址空...
digit在c語言中代表什么 digit在c語言中的數字處理
在c語言中,'digit'指的是從'0'到'9'的數字字符。1)將字符轉換為整數使用減法:int number = digit - '0';2)將整數轉換為字符使用加法:char digit = number + '0';3)驗證字符是否為數字字符使...